Curator Notes

Space Hulk: Vengeance of the Blood Angels brings Games Workshop’s boarded corridors and Terminator squads onto PlayStation through Electronic Arts’ mid-nineties licensing line. The console edition follows the 3DO original; Krisalis’s conversion is the form this archive holds. Licensed tabletop properties of this period often survive only as reputation or as later digital reissues. The point of the filing is the pressed North American disc itself — SLUS-00205 — and what it records about how Warhammer 40,000 reached living-room hardware before online storefronts became the default path. The title is kept with the Original PlayStation collection as evidence of that licensed corridor of the catalog: tactical, severe, and dependent on a physical edition that is no longer in print.

Edition History
Originated on 3DO in 1995 before PlayStation, Saturn, and Windows editions. The North American PlayStation release was published by Electronic Arts in 1996 (SLUS-00205), with console conversion work associated with Krisalis Software. European PlayStation localization used a separate product code (SLES-00207).
